At 95.8%, the RTP is slightly below the industry average of ~96%. While this is typical for many popular slots, players should be aware of the slightly lower theoretical return.
Medium-high volatility means wins come less frequently but tend to be larger when they hit. Players should be prepared for dry spells between bigger wins, requiring a moderate bankroll.
About 1 in 3 spins results in a win. This is a moderate hit frequency that balances win frequency with payout size.
